新聞中心
在linux系統(tǒng)客戶端上,每個文件名都有一定的長度限制,文件名過長時,往往不利于文件的管理,因此,我們需要更改文件名,本文將介紹在Linux系統(tǒng)下,如何批量重命名文件。

在丹寨等地區(qū),都構(gòu)建了全面的區(qū)域性戰(zhàn)略布局,加強發(fā)展的系統(tǒng)性、市場前瞻性、產(chǎn)品創(chuàng)新能力,以專注、極致的服務(wù)理念,為客戶提供網(wǎng)站設(shè)計制作、成都網(wǎng)站制作 網(wǎng)站設(shè)計制作定制開發(fā),公司網(wǎng)站建設(shè),企業(yè)網(wǎng)站建設(shè),品牌網(wǎng)站設(shè)計,成都全網(wǎng)營銷推廣,外貿(mào)網(wǎng)站建設(shè),丹寨網(wǎng)站建設(shè)費用合理。
1. 單個文件重命名
在Linux系統(tǒng)中,可以使用mv命令來重命名文件,該命令的語法如下:
mv oldname newname
例如,下面的命令將當前目錄下的 file1 更名為 file2:
mv file1 file2
2. 使用rename命令批量修改文件名
當需要對系統(tǒng)中的一組文件批量重命名的時候,可以使用rename命令,該命令的格式如下:
rename [options] [expression] [filenames]
其中,expression 語句指定批量文件重命名的規(guī)則,filenames 指定需要重命名的文件,options 拉選項支持備份功能。
下面,假設(shè)當前目錄下有一組 .txt 文件,要將這些文件后綴改為 .doc,可以使用下面的命令:
rename *.txt *.doc
3. 使用for命令批量重命名文件
如果需要定制化的文件重命名,可以使用for命令,該命令格式如下:
for file in $(ls *.doc); do mv $file ${file%.doc}.txt; done
上述命令的作用是:將當前目錄下的所有 .doc 后綴的文件,都重命名為 .txt 后綴。
以上就是在Linux系統(tǒng)中如何批量重命名文件的方法,有利于提高工作效率,并且有助于加強文件的管理能力。
創(chuàng)新互聯(lián)(cdcxhl.com)提供穩(wěn)定的云服務(wù)器,香港云服務(wù)器,BGP云服務(wù)器,雙線云服務(wù)器,高防云服務(wù)器,成都云服務(wù)器,服務(wù)器托管。精選鉅惠,歡迎咨詢:028-86922220。
文章標題:Linux下批量重命名文件的方法(批量重命名linux)
轉(zhuǎn)載來源:http://www.5511xx.com/article/codesoi.html


咨詢
建站咨詢
